Quick Start

Installation

git clone https://github.com/ViperEkura/AstrAI.git
cd AstrAI
pip install -e .

For development dependencies:

pip install -e ".[dev]"

Train a Model

python scripts/tools/train.py \
  --train_type=seq \
  --data_root_path=/path/to/dataset \
  --param_path=/path/to/param_path

Generate Text

python scripts/tools/generate.py --param_path=/path/to/param_path

Docker

Build and run with Docker (recommended for GPU environments):

# Build image
docker build -t astrai:latest .

# Run with GPU support
docker run --gpus all -it astrai:latest

# Run with specific GPUs
docker run --gpus '"device=0,1"' -it astrai:latest

# Run inference server
docker run --gpus all -p 8000:8000 astrai:latest \
  python -m scripts.tools.server --port 8000 --device cuda

# Run with volume mount for data
docker run --gpus all -v /path/to/data:/data -it astrai:latest

Note

: --gpus all is required for CUDA support. Without it, torch.cuda.is_available() will return False.

Start HTTP Server

Start the inference server with OpenAI-compatible HTTP API:

python -m scripts.tools.server --port 8000 --device cuda

Make requests:

# Chat API (OpenAI compatible)
curl -X POST http://localhost:8000/v1/chat/completions \
  -H "Content-Type: application/json" \
  -d '{
    "messages": [{"role": "user", "content": "Hello"}],
    "max_tokens": 512
  }'

# Streaming response
curl -X POST http://localhost:8000/v1/chat/completions \
  -H "Content-Type: application/json" \
  -d '{
    "messages": [{"role": "user", "content": "Tell a story"}],
    "stream": true,
    "max_tokens": 500
  }'

# Health check
curl http://localhost:8000/health
